HVO / Paraffinic alternative synthetic diesel replacement fuel

HVO (Hydrogenated Vegetable Oil) / Paraffinic Fuels meeting EN15940 / Synthetic Diesel / "2nd gen" Biofuels

The use of Paraffinic diesel fuels such as HVO / GtL / BtL have been well evaluated within MTU engines with wide acceptance and is a readily changing subject as experiences and situations change - to ensure the latest current discussions are utilised always reference initially the official details listed within the latest version of MTU Fluid and Lube guide - A001061/xxE
